    <description>&lt;P&gt;When I installed a Canon LiDE 400 scanner to my Windows 11 PC and tried to scan using both the software and the buttons on the device.&amp;nbsp; In both cases I kept on getting a message that said “Cannot communicate with scanner for these reasons: Scanner is turned off. USB cable is disconnected.&amp;nbsp; Please check and try again. &amp;nbsp;Scanner driver will be closed.&amp;nbsp; Code:2, 156, 33”&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p; When I contacted Canon support (chat), I was specifically asked whether the scanning bar was positioned at the front of the scanner or at the hinge.&amp;nbsp; It was at the hinge.&amp;nbsp; Canon was nice enough to send a replacement scanner along with a shipping label to return the original device.&amp;nbsp; I installed the replacement device today and it worked with no problems.&amp;nbsp; The scanning bar is positioned at the front of the device and not at the hinge.&amp;nbsp; I appreciate Canon's quick turnaround.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
